The Kon-Tiki Museum in Oslo is dedicated to the life and work of the adventurer Thor Heyerdahl. The museum presents a number of exhibits focusing on his famous expeditions, including Kon-Tiki, Ra, Ra II and Tigris. Visitors can see original reed boats and artifacts from Heyerdahl's travels, taking them on a journey to places like the Galápagos, Easter Island and Tùcume.
